Summary
BFI Summary - A young orchestra from the Children’s Art School in Moscow
Staples synopsis: "'As you can see, these boys and girls are about the same age as you club members. And, as you can hear, they play wonderfully well. By the way, in another number of Our Club Magazine we’re going to film a club orchestra.'
